What is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ate?

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ate, also known by its more complex chemical name 2,2′-(Oxybismethylene)bis[2-hydroxymethyl-1,3-propanediol], tetraester with 12-hydroxyoctadecanoic acid and isooctadecanoic acid, is a multifaceted ingredient commonly found in various cosmetic products. This ingredient is primarily sourced from the esterification of dipentaerythritol, a polyol, with fatty acids like hydroxystearic acid and isostearic acid.

Historically, the use of such esters in cosmetics has evolved with advancements in cosmetic chemistry, aiming to create compounds that offer multiple benefits in one formulation.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ate emerged as a popular choice due to its dual functionality in skin conditioning and viscosity control. These properties make it a valuable addition to a wide range of skincare and makeup products, from moisturizers to foundations.

The production process involves a chemical reaction where dipentaerythritol is reacted with the fatty acids under controlled conditions to form the tetraester. This process ensures that the final product is stable, effective, and safe for use in various cosmetic formulations.

The Benefits/Uses of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ate

In this section, we will delve into the officially recognized cosmetic benefits and uses of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ate:

Skin Conditioning

One of the primary benefits of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ate is its skin conditioning properties. This means that the ingredient helps to maintain the skin in good condition. It works by forming a protective barrier on the skin’s surface, which helps to lock in moisture and keep the skin feeling soft and smooth. This can be especially beneficial in products like moisturizers, lotions, and creams, where maintaining skin hydration is key.

Viscosity Controlling

Another important function of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ate is its ability to control the viscosity of cosmetic formulations. Viscosity refers to the thickness or thinness of a product. By adjusting the viscosity, this ingredient ensures that products have the right consistency, making them easier to apply and spread evenly on the skin. This is crucial for products like creams, lotions, and serums, where the texture can significantly impact the user experience.

Note: the listed benefits above are exclusively based on the officially recognized and defined functions of the ingredient, as documented by the International Nomenclature of Cosmetic Ingredients (INCI).

Potential Side Effects & Other Considerations

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ate is generally considered safe for use in cosmetic products. However, as with any ingredient, there are potential side effects and considerations to keep in mind.

  • Skin irritation
  • Allergic reactions
  • Contact dermatitis

Regarding individuals who are pregnant or breastfeeding, data and research on the topical usage of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ate during pregnancy and breastfeeding are lacking. Therefore, it is advisable to consult a healthcare professional for further advice.

Adverse reactions to this ingredient are relatively uncommon. However, it is always recommended to perform a patch test before widespread usage to ensure there are no adverse reactions.

In terms of comedogenicity, Dipentaerythrityl Tetrahydroxystearate/Tetraisostearate has a rating of 1 on a scale of 0 to 5, where 0 is totally non-comedogenic and 5 is highly comedogenic. This means it has a low likelihood of clogging pores, making it generally suitable for people prone to acne, blemishes, or breakouts.
